What do you like about working at Novartis Pharmaceuticals?
"They had a great stream of new products in development and everyone had a good sense of job security."
Do you have any tips for others interviewing with this company?
"Be very prepared to discuss your job history background and achievements. Specifically, how you made it come to fruition.They are very big into having past experiences as being part of a team, so be ready to illustrate how you were a member of a team and how you made contributions towards raising the success level for that team."
What don't you like about working at Novartis Pharmaceuticals?
"It was huge! It was very hard to network with people in the home office."
What suggestions do you have for management?
"That they had too many representative out in the field. The average specialty type doctor had as many as 8 different Novartis reps calling on him. They need an outside consulting agency to offer them ways on how to stream line their sales staff without sacrificing the effectiveness of getting sales."
